A New Versatile Protocol for the Synthesis of Indazolophthalazinetriones

Abstract Potassium hydrogen sulfate ($ KHSO_{4} $) and trifluoromethanesulfonic acid ($ CF_{3} $$ SO_{3} $H) were separately used as efficient catalysts for the one-pot three-component synthesis of a series of indazolophthalazinetriones from various aldehydes, dimedone, and 2,3-dihydrophthalazine-1,4-dione at 80°C under solvent-free conditions in good to excellent yields. It was found that trifluoromethanesulfonic acid is a more efficient catalyst than potassium hydrogen sulfate since $ CF_{3} $$ SO_{3} $H is a stronger acid than $ KHSO_{4} $, and the corresponding intermediate will probably be formed at a higher rate and be more stable..
